Output dbfe75c7a8c3cf2c7738238a7f6c3b84b65486cd4739a19bdd05bf16e4de9c1c:13

value
626839858
script pubkey
OP_0 OP_PUSHBYTES_20 57c97a7a9b0ff46be4e2b9e5bad2bc3b3185f556
address
bc1q2lyh575mpl6xhe8zh8jm454u8vccta2klnmcn7
transaction
dbfe75c7a8c3cf2c7738238a7f6c3b84b65486cd4739a19bdd05bf16e4de9c1c
confirmations
206396
spent
true